35 Wanley Road, London, SE5 8AT is a leasehold flat built between 1950-1966. The property offers approximately 904 square feet of living space and is situated on the 2nd floor. In this location, apartments of similar size usually have three bedrooms.

The estimated current market value of the property is £480,934 , which equates to approximately £532 per square foot. It was last sold on 3 Mar 2023 for £464,500. Since then, the value has increased by £16,434, representing a 3.5% increase, or approximately 1.3% per year.

The current estimated value of £480,934 is:

  • 23.5% higher than the average property price on Wanley Road
  • 17.8% higher than the average in the SE5 8AT postcode area
  • and 45.1% lower than the average price for London as a whole

This property has had 2 EPC inspections with recorded tenure information. It was recorded as owner-occupied both times. This suggests the property has typically been lived in by its owners, which often reflects longer-term residency and more consistent maintenance.

At the most recent EPC inspection on 15 August 2022, the property was recorded as owner-occupied.

35 Wanley Road, London, Southwark, Greater London, SE5 8AT has an Energy Performance Certificate (EPC) rating of D, based on the latest assessment carried out on 15 Aug 2022.

This property uses a gas-fired boiler and radiators, connected to the mains gas supply, as its main heating source. Hot water is provided from main heating system. The windows are fully double glazed.

The previous EPC assessment was conducted on 12 Aug 2011, when the property was rated F. Since then, the rating has improved to D, with the energy efficiency score increasing by 94.3%.

Since the previous assessment, several changes were observed:

  • The heating system was upgraded from room heaters, electric to boiler and radiators, mains gas, improving energy efficiency from very poor to good.
  • The hot water system was changed from electric immersion, standard tariff to from main system, with its energy efficiency improving from very poor to good.
  • The roof construction or insulation changed from pitched, limited insulation (assumed) to pitched, no insulation (assumed), with no change in energy efficiency (very poor).
  • The lighting was updated from low energy lighting in 29% of fixed outlets to low energy lighting in all fixed outlets, with efficiency improving from average to very good.
